What types of hands would raise me on the flop after I showed so much strength pre-flop?

Granted AA-QQ probably would have capped so he probably doesn't have those, but so would have AK and I don't see AQ raising the flop. There aren't many hands that raise the flop other than AJ or JJ unless he just taking a pot shot with a mid pair.

It's at least close...no?

It's more read dependent than close, but folding isn't horrible.

Anybody wanting a free card raises this flop. I don't put a lot of credence in aggressive players who raised PF raising the flop.

Also, not 3-betting this PF is really bad.
